One sided fight,.mostly boring with the odd bit of class from Eubank, not really sure what McKenna's tactics were, didn't box or scrap and was too reluctant to let his hands go, Harlem is a typical Eubank, naturally athletic, a sharp punch picker with a small ring IQ, doesn't jab, didnt try to break McKenna down to the body despite it being his Achilles, he still won everything Eubank mind, put McKenna down with lovely screw shot right in the 5th and again in the 7th, the right catching McKenna square footed and dumping him on the seat of his pants, he's a bit too patient for my liking though Eubank, still he got McKenna out of the in the 10th, put him down with a cracking shot to the pit of his stomach, no sure why the ref ruled it low, McKenna didn't even believe that, still Eubank had him down again from a right, once McKenna got up Eubank was teeing off on him in the corner when the ref stopped it, I'm still no convinced with Eubank
